A Lewis Structure is a very simplified representation of the valence shell electrons in a molecule. It is used to show how the electrons are arranged around individual atoms in a molecule. Electrons are shown as "dots" or for bonding electrons as a line between the two atoms. Hypobromous acid is a weak and unstable acid with the chemical formula HOBr. It is mainly manufactured and handled in aqueous solutions. It is produced both biologically and commercially as a disinfectant. H yes yes methanimine ОО H-C=-H no no yes yes bromomethane CH, Br no no Oooo ОООО yes H Bro yes hypobromous …Consider the simple oxyacids HOI (hypoiodous acid), HOBr (hypobromous acid), and HOCl (hypochlorous acid). These acids can be arranged in order of their pK a values and, by extension, their relative strengths: HOCl pK a = 7.5 HOBr pK a = 8.6 HOI pK a = 10.6 Recall that smaller values of pKa correspond to greater acid strength.

Put another way, the base in those reactions is an alkene, which is very weak.Hypobromous acid is a weak, unstable acid with the chemical formula HBrO, where the bromine atom is in the +1 oxidation state. It is also called “bromanol” or “hydroxidobromine”. It occurs only in solution and has chemical and physical properties that are very similar to those of hypochlorous acid, HClO.
